Cheapest Available New Getwell Apartments for Rent

 

The cheapest available apartment rental in the New Getwell area of Memphis, TN is a Studio unit found at Emberly Apartments priced from $547. Emerald Ridge has the second lowest priced unit, which is a 1 Bed apartment currently listed from $599. Here are the most affordable New Getwell apartments for rent in Memphis, TN:

Frequently Asked Questions about New Getwell

What type of rentals are currently available in New Getwell?

There are currently 41 Apartments for Rent in New Getwell, TN with pricing that ranges from $547 to $1,460. There are also 20 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in New Getwell ranging from $895 to $1,600.

What is the current price range for Rental Homes in New Getwell?

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in New Getwell ranges from $895 to $1,600 with an average monthly rent of $1,246.

How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in New Getwell?

For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in New Getwell range from $880 to $1,270,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$895 to $1,600.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$1,420 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$1,014.
